Replace stolen Adventure Training Equipment
On Sunday 12th January 2020, 275 Nantyglo& Blaina Air Training Corps (charity no. T54/95), had 10 mountain bikes stolen from our Cadets, after 2 people broke through our fence and forced entry into our containers. 3 of the bikes have fortunately since been recovered.
The motto of the Corps is “Venture Adventure” and as a Squadron we encourage our Cadets to take part in as much Adventure Training as possible. Adventure Training promotes physical and mental wellbeing as well as bolstering teamwork skills and creating a sense of achievement.
Our Squadron motto is “All Together” and Adventure Training activities reinforce this. Sadly, due to the theft of the bikes, this particular opportunity has now been removed from our Cadets.
We would like to raise enough money to replace the stolen bikes and to add a monitored alarm system to our security.
